Atvo Enterprises  (BOM:532090) Inventory Turnover Explanation

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. A higher Inventory Turnover means the company has light inventory. Therefore the company spends less money on storage, write downs, and obsolete inventory. If the inventory is too light, it may affect sales because the company may not have enough to meet demand.

1.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

Atvo Enterprises's Days Inventory for the three months 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as:

Days Inventory =Average Total Inventories (Q: Jun. 2026 )/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Jun. 2026 )*Days in Period
=2.942/6.769*365 / 4
=39.66

2. Inventory-to-Revenue determines the ability of a company to manage their inventory levels. It measures the percentage of Inventories the company currently has on hand to support the current amount of Revenue.

Atvo Enterprises's Inventory to Revenue for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Inventory-to-Revenue=Average Total Inventories (Q: Jun. 2026 ) / Revenue (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=2.942 / 6.994
=0.42

Be Aware

Usually retailers pile up their inventories at holiday seasons to meet the stronger demand. Therefore, the inventory of a particular quarter of a year should not be used to calculate Inventory Turnover. An average inventory is a better indication.

Atvo Enterprises Inventory Turnover Calculation

Atvo Enterprises's Inventory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(A: Mar. 2026 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(A: Mar. 2026 ) / ((Total Inventories (A: Mar. 2025 ) + Total Inventories (A: Mar. 2026 )) / count )
=59.104 / ((0.571 + 2.942) / 2 )
=59.104 / 1.7565
=33.65

Atvo Enterprises's Inventory Turnover for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Jun. 2026 ) / ((Total Inventories (Q: Mar. 2026 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Jun. 2026 )) / count )
=6.769 / ((2.942 + 0) / 1 )
=6.769 / 2.942
=2.30

Atvo Enterprises Business Description

Address Rajendra Marg Road, Bhandari Plaza, 2nd Floor, Opposite Nagar Parishad, Bhilwara, RJ, IND, 311001
Atvo Enterprises Ltd formerly Vandana Knitwear Ltd is a company's product consists of socks, shirts, sweaters as well as readymade garments, hosiery goods and various textile fabrics. it also engages in commission and investment activities and exports its product.
